Beantwortet

Xentral Shopify App ab 1. April nicht mehr von Shopify unterstützt


Hi Xentral Community, 

vor wenigen Tagen habe ich folgende Email von Shopify bekommen:

“Mindestens eine benutzerdefinierte oder private App hat in den letzten 30 Tagen eine veraltete API aufgerufen. Die Unterstützung dieser Versionen wird am April 1, 2023 eingestellt. Aktualisiere die unten aufgeführten Apps auf die API-Version 2022-07 oder höher, um sicherzustellen, dass sie weiterhin richtig funktionieren.

Shop: Nautilùs Games

App: xentral
Änderungen, die zu Unterbrechungen führen können:

  • Das Feld "total_price_usd" im Bereich "Bestellung" wurde von der Bestellressource der Admin REST API abgelehnt. Änderung anzeigen.
  • Die Felder "origin_location" und "destination_location" auf Positionen wurden von der Bestellressource der Admin REST-API abgelehnt. Änderung anzeigen.
  • Die Fulfillment-API ist veraltet und wurde durch Fulfillment Orders ersetzt. Änderung anzeigen.
  • Einige Kundenfelder wurden von der Order-Ressource der REST API im Shopify-Adminbereich abgelehnt. Änderung anzeigen.
  • Im Rahmen des Inventarmanagements an mehreren Standorten wurden eine Änderung eingeführt, die zu einer Unterbrechung für das Feld Order.line_items.fulfillment_service geführt habt. Dieses Feld soll sowohl aus der GraphQL- als auch aus der REST-API für den Adminbereich entfernt werden. Ziehe bei der Verwendung der GraphQL-API die Verwendung von FulfillmentOrder.assigned_location in Betracht. Bei der Verwendung der REST-API findest du weitere Informationen unter FulfillmentOrder.assigned_location. Änderung anzeigen.
  • "Metafield.valueType" wurde entfernt. Siehe "Metafield.type" für Typinformationen. Änderung anzeigen.

Hat jemand von euch die Email auch bekommen? Was bedeutet das im Genauen? Ist dadurch auch die Shopify Schnittstelle betroffen?

Danke im Voraus! 

LG, Benyi

icon

Beste Antwort von Dennis Bernhardt 27 March 2023, 12:10

Original anzeigen

This topic has been closed for comments

14 Antworten

Benutzerebene 6
Abzeichen +2

Hallo Benyi @Nautilùs Games,

vielen Dank für deinen Beitrag in unserer Community.

Dazu gibt es bereits einen Community-Beitrag. (Siehe Wichtige Informationen zu Shopify und der Shopify API)

Der einfachste Weg, die Custom App zu nutzen, ist in Shopify die Xentral - Business Operations App zu installieren. (neu/ überarbeitet ehemals “Booster App”)

Hierfür musst du in Shopify die App hinzufügen
?name=image.png
und die alten Xentral Apps (Private/Custom) deinstallieren. 

Bei der Frage ob es um bestehende Schnittstellen und Shops geht, markierst du entsprechend “ja/ yes”.
?name=image.png
Im Anschluss wirst du nach der URL zu deiner Xentral-Instanz gefragt.

Trage diese dann bitte ein und der Rest wird automatisch konfiguriert.

Viele Grüße,

Matthias vom Xentral Customer Support

Benutzerebene 6
Abzeichen +2

Kurze Ergänzung dazu:

Wichtig ist, wenn ihr die “Xentral - Business Operations”-App installiert und nicht wollt, dass Artikel in beide Richtungen (vom Shop zu xentral und von xentral zum Shop) synchronisiert werden, dass der Prozessstarter “getarticles” deaktiviert ist.

Randnotiz: Dieser sollte nur für bspw. einen initialen Artikelimport aktiviert werden und ansonsten deaktiviert sein.

Im Moment ist es so, dass wenn dieser aktiv ist, Shopify speichert, in welche Richtungen Produktdaten synchronisiert werden sollen.

Wenn dies nicht gewünscht ist (z.B. sollen vielleicht in den einzelnen Shops andere Texte als in xentral stehen.), dann deaktiviert vor Installation dieser App den Prozessstarter “getarticles”.

Wenn in Shopify bereits beide Richtungen hinterlegt sind, bleibt nur die Möglichkeit, die App zu deinstallieren und neu zu installieren.

Für dieses Produkt werden Produktdaten in beide Richtungen im-/ exportiert.
(von xentral zum Shop, als auch vom Shop zu xentral)

Wir sind gerade dabei, die App weiterzuentwickeln, sodass dies später in Shopify ein- und ausgeschaltet werden kann.

Diese Funktionen aktualisieren sich dann automatisch. Ihr braucht die App dann nicht neu zu installieren.

Im Moment kann man dies jedoch nicht für die Produkte ein- und ausschalten und muss daher de- und neu installiert werden.

Viele Grüße,

Matthias vom Xentral Customer Support

Benutzerebene 1
Abzeichen

Was für eine Bescheidene Situation.

Erst war die Empfehlung die Private App gegen eine Customer App zu tauschen, nun heißt es die Empfehlung ist diese App zu installieren. 

Funktionieren dann noch alle Smarty-Lösungen?

Benutzerebene 6
Abzeichen +2

Hallo @Sebastian Ri.,

vielen Dank für deinen Kommentar und bitte entschuldige. Ich kann gut verstehen, dass dies nicht ideal ist.

Die Customer App ist/ war als Zwischenlösung gedacht für Kunden, bei denen es mit der private App zu Problemen kam bis die neue “Xentral - Business Operations”-App zur Anbindung von xentral an Shopify verwendet werden kann.

An dieser wird ja noch immer und weiterhin gearbeitet.

Wenn ihr diese bereits nutzt, wird diese automatisch geupdatet und ihr müsst nichts weiter zu machen.

 

Ob mit der “Xentral - Business Operations”-App auch noch alle Smarty-Lösungen funktionieren, können wir dir nicht sagen (, da ich auch eure Smarty-Lösungen nicht kenne).

Ich schlage vor, ihr probiert dies einmal aus und (dies gilt im Übrigen für alle offenen Anliegen), sollte es nicht gehen, dann stellt vorübergehend erneut auf die custom App um.

Wie bereits geschrieben, ist dies nicht ideal, doch ist eine Umstellung dessen ja schnell erledigt.

Vielen Dank im Voraus für dein/ euer Verständnis und viele Grüße,

Matthias vom Xentral Customer Support

Benutzerebene 6
Abzeichen +2

Update:

Da die neue „Xentral - Business Operations“-App derzeit noch fehlerbehaftet ist, empfehlen wir weiterhin/ den Wechsel zurück auf die custom App (zu verwenden) bis diese behoben sind.

Wir bitten die Unannehmlichkeiten zu entschuldigen und danken im Voraus für dein/ euer Verständnis.

Viele Grüße,

Matthias vom xentral Customer Support

Ok, haben wir verstanden. d.h. wir wechseln auf die Custom-App und ihr meldet hier wenn man die neuen Shopify Xentral Business Operations App verwenden kann/darf?

Benutzerebene 6
Abzeichen +2

Ok, haben wir verstanden. d.h. wir wechseln auf die Custom-App und ihr meldet hier wenn man die neuen Shopify Xentral Business Operations App verwenden kann/darf?

  • Richtig.
  • Bitte in der App alle Berechtigungen setzen. Lesen wie Schreiben.
Benutzerebene 4
Abzeichen +1

Gibt es hier schon Neuigkeiten?

lg Felix

Benutzerebene 3
Abzeichen

Ich schließe mich der Frage von Felix an, gibt es hier schon Neuigkeiten? 
Der 01.04 ist nicht mehr lang weg.

Was ist denn jetzt der gangbare Weg?
Vielen Dank

Aktuell gibt es leider och keine Neuigkeiten zur Fertigstellung der Business Operations App, wir bitten euch daher nach wie vor aktuell noch die Custom App zu verwenden und sobald die neuen App am Start ist, auf diese umzusteigen.

LG,

Liebe alle,

die Business Operations App ist nun verfügbar.
Um diese nutzen zu können, benötigt ihr die Xentral Version 23.0.31 oder höher.
Ihr könnt die Custom App für geringere Versionen weiter verwenden, wenn ihr dies möchtet, der Support für diese wird jedoch eingestellt und wir empfehlen die Verwendung der Business Operations App.

Benutzerebene 4
Abzeichen +1

Moin @Dennis Bernhardt ,

kannst du mir sagen, ob die neue Business Operations App Smarty unterstützen kann?

Oder hat jemand die schon am laufen?

Viele Grüße

Felix

Benutzerebene 5
Abzeichen +2

Der Frage schließe ich mich an. Wir haben eine Menge Smarty Anpassungen in unserer Schnittstelle.

@Felix Wessely @kakacommerce Smarty wird nach wie vor weiter unterstützt. Hier gibt es von unserer Seite aus keine Einschränkungen.
Da wir mehrere Threads zu dem selben Thema in der Community haben, werde ich diesen Thread hier einmal schließen, Der neuste bleibt jedoch auf, damit dort gebündelt alle Informationen und Fragen gesammelt werden können und für andere auch leichter zu finden sind.

Hier geht’s weiter :)